What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Project?

Picking a dumpster size needs some educated guesswork. It's often difficult for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, realistically, they don't know just how much material their roofs comprise.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make an excellent alternative. If you're removing a commercial roof, then you will likely need a dumpster that offers you at least 40 square yards.

If you're working on residential roofing project,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can generally exp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ely desire a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of people order one size larger than they think their jobs will take because they would like to avoid the additional expense and hassle of replacing full dumpsters that weren't big enough.

When will my dumpster get picked up?

You'll usually schedule the amount of time you intend to keep the dumpster when you first phone to set up your dumpster service. This usually contains the drop-off and pickup dates. Most businesses do ask that you be present when the dumpster is delivered. This is required to ensure the dumpster is placed in the most effective place for your project. You do not need to be present when the dumpster is picked up to haul it away.

Should you get into your job and understand you desire pickup sooner or later than you originally requested, that's not a problem. Just phone the organization 's office and clarify exactly what you need, and they will do everything they can to accommodate your request. There might be times they can't meet your adjusted program exactly due to previous commitments, nevertheless they will do the best they can to pick your dumpster upward at the appropriate time.

How high can I fill my dumpster?

You can fill your dumpster as full as you like, as long as you do not load it higher compared to the sides of the container. Over-filling the dumpster could cause the waste or debris to slide off as the dumpster is loaded onto the truck or as the truck is driving. Overloaded or overweight dumpsters are not really safe, and companies will not carry unsafe loads in order to safeguard drivers and passengers on the road.

In certain places, dumpster loads must be tarped for safety. In case your load is too high, it will not be able to be tarped so you'll have to remove a number of the debris before it can be hauled away. This might lead to additional charges if it requires you to keep the dumpster for a longer duration of time. Remember to keep your load no higher compared to the sides of the dumpster, and you will be good.


Dumpster rental guidelines

When you need to rent a dumpster in Graysville to use at your house, it's a good idea to keep several guidelines in mind. First, determine the size dumpster which will work best for your project. Temporary dumpsters generally come in 10, 20, 30 and 40 yard sizes. Then consider the positioning of the dumpster on your premises. Recommendations call for you to provide a place that's twice the width and height of the container. This can ensure proper height and space clearance.

The price you're quoted for the container will have a one-time delivery and pickup fee, together with regular fees for disposal, fuel and tax. You need to also realize you could only fill the container to the top; no debris should be sticking out. As the homeowner, you also had better check with your local city or municipality to determine whether a permit is expected to set the container on the road.
